三菱q系列plc串口通信
时间: 2023-10-05 17:03:07 浏览: 213
三菱Q系列PLC是三菱电机公司开发的一款可编程控制器。它具有模块化结构,包括主机CPU模块和各种不同类型的输入输出模块,可实现与外部设备的通信。
PLC串口通信是指通过串行通信接口连接PLC与其他设备进行数据交换和控制。三菱Q系列PLC提供了多种不同类型的串口接口,常见的有RS232和RS485接口。
使用串口通信时,首先需要配置PLC的串口参数,包括波特率、数据位、停止位和奇偶校验等。然后,根据通信协议的要求,编写相应的通信程序。通信程序可以使用PLC的指令集来实现数据的发送和接收,并进行必要的处理。
三菱Q系列PLC的串口通信可以实现与多种外部设备的连接,如人机界面(HMI)、电脑、传感器等。通过串口通信,可以实现实时的数据采集、监控和控制,大大提高了系统的灵活性和可扩展性。
需要注意的是,在使用串口通信时,要确保PLC和外部设备的串口参数一致,并且遵守通信协议的规范。同时,要合理使用串口资源,避免多个设备同时使用同一串口引起冲突。
总的来说,三菱Q系列PLC的串口通信功能强大,可以满足不同应用场景的需求,提供可靠的数据交换和控制能力,广泛应用于自动化控制领域。
相关问题
在实际应用中,如何通过MC协议实现欧姆龙PLC与三菱Q系列PLC的串行通信?请结合《欧姆龙与三菱Q系列PLC协议宏通信解析》一书,详细描述整个配置流程及注意事项。
要实现欧姆龙PLC与三菱Q系列PLC之间的MC协议通信,首先推荐参考《欧姆龙与三菱Q系列PLC协议宏通信解析》一书,该书对于MC协议通信的详细步骤和技巧有着深入的解析,尤其适合那些希望深化对MC协议理解并应用于实际项目中的工程师。
参考资源链接:[欧姆龙与三菱Q系列PLC协议宏通信解析](https://wenku.csdn.net/doc/4wy3z6v0fs?spm=1055.2569.3001.10343)
具体操作流程如下:
1. 确认硬件连接。确保欧姆龙PLC的SCU模块与三菱PLC的C24模块正确连接,使用适当的通信电缆,并检查物理连接是否可靠。
2. 配置PLC通信参数。在欧姆龙PLC中设置SCU模块的通信参数,如波特率、数据位、停止位和校验方式,与三菱PLC的C24模块参数保持一致。
3. 编写协议宏程序。根据MC协议的要求,使用欧姆龙PLC的协议宏编写数据交换程序。这包括初始化通信、发送请求、接收响应和处理数据等步骤。
4. 使用串口调试工具测试。在程序编写完成后,使用串口调试工具进行通信测试,确保数据可以正确发送和接收。
5. 利用Trace功能监控。在实际运行中,开启Trace功能可以帮助你监控通信过程,及时发现并解决通信中的问题。
在进行通信配置时,需要注意以下几点:
- 确保协议宏程序与MC协议格式严格匹配,特别是帧格式的选择要与三菱PLC的设置相适应。
- 通信参数设置错误是常见的问题,务必仔细核对双方的通信参数设置。
- 在编写协议宏时,应注意异常处理逻辑的编写,确保通信中断时能够及时恢复或通知操作人员。
- 使用Trace功能时,要注意对通信数据的保密,避免敏感信息泄露。
通过上述详细步骤和注意事项的遵循,结合《欧姆龙与三菱Q系列PLC协议宏通信解析》中的知识,你可以高效地实现欧姆龙PLC与三菱Q系列PLC之间的MC协议通信,确保数据交换的准确性和通信的稳定性。
参考资源链接:[欧姆龙与三菱Q系列PLC协议宏通信解析](https://wenku.csdn.net/doc/4wy3z6v0fs?spm=1055.2569.3001.10343)
三菱q系列plc无协议通讯
三菱Q系列PLC(可编程逻辑控制器)是一种常见的工业自动化设备,用于控制生产线、机器人和其他工业设备的运行。它具有可靠性高、稳定性好和功能强大等特点。
无协议通讯是指PLC与其他设备之间进行通信时,并不需要事先约定通讯规则或协议。三菱Q系列PLC支持无协议通讯,通过串口、以太网等接口与其他设备进行数据传输。
在无协议通讯中,PLC可以采用透明通讯方式与其他设备进行数据交换。透明通讯是指PLC将接收到的数据原封不动地传输给其他设备,不修改任何数据内容。这种通讯方式可以使不同类型的设备之间实现数据传输和共享。
无协议通讯在实际应用中具有一定的优势。首先,它简化了通讯过程,减少了通讯时延,提高了数据传输的效率。其次,由于无需事先约定通讯协议,使得不同厂家的设备可以更加方便地进行互联互通。最后,无协议通讯对于特定的应用场景,如实时数据传输、大数据量传输等,具有更好的适应性。
总之,三菱Q系列PLC的无协议通讯功能为工业自动化领域的设备间通信提供了更多的选择和灵活性,进一步推动了工业自动化的发展。
阅读全文